Abstract

The invention provides an ATM, a card-swallowing retrieving method and a system, comprising: the identification module is used for identifying the card number of the current card swallowed, controlling and inquiring the corresponding mobile phone number according to the card number, sending a short message verification code to the terminal corresponding to the mobile phone number, verifying whether the verification code read by the NFC module is legal or not by utilizing the short message verification code, and sending a card returning instruction to the card returning module when the verification code is legal. Therefore, after the card number of the current card swallowed is identified, the corresponding mobile phone number is inquired according to the card number, the short message verification code is sent to the terminal corresponding to the mobile phone number, the short message verification code on the terminal corresponding to the mobile phone number is read by utilizing the NFC function for verification, the card withdrawing processing is carried out after the verification is legal, the card swallowed and withdrawn processing is automatically realized, the flow of the card swallowed and withdrawn is simplified, and the card swallowed and withdrawn processing is carried out in real time.

ATM (automatic Teller machine), card retaining and retrieving method and system
Technical Field
The present invention relates to the field of communications technologies, and in particular, to an ATM, a card-retaining retrieval method, and a system.
Background
When the intelligent counter is used for conducting business handling, the card is swallowed when the password input error of a user exceeds three times or a machine fails. In the existing card swallowing method, a network worker opens a machine to swallow the card, and then a user swallows the card after identity verification and registration in a bank network counter. The process of fetching the swallowed card is very complicated, and the timeliness is poor.

An embodiment of the present application provides an ATM machine, including: the device comprises an identification module, a controller, an NFC module and a card returning module;
the identification module is used for identifying the card number of the current card swallowed;
the controller is used for inquiring the corresponding mobile phone number according to the card number; sending a short message verification code to a terminal corresponding to the mobile phone number; verifying whether the verification code read by the NFC module is legal or not by using the short message verification code; when the card is legal, sending a card returning instruction to the card returning module;
and the card withdrawing module is used for withdrawing the card after receiving the card withdrawing instruction.
In this embodiment, after the card is swallowed, the identification module can identify the card number currently swallowed, that is, the card number swallowed at the latest in time. The identification module can identify the card number of the card currently swallowed by the card by using Optical Character Recognition (OCR) technology. The OCR technology can analyze, recognize and process the image file of the text data to obtain the character and layout information. That is, the OCR technology can obtain the card number of the card-swallowed after performing analysis and recognition processing by scanning the image on the card-swallowed.
In this embodiment, the controller is configured to send a short message verification code to a terminal corresponding to the mobile phone number according to the mobile phone number corresponding to the card number, verify whether the verification code read by the NFC module is legal by using the short message verification code, and send a card return instruction to the card return module when the verification code is legal. Specifically, after obtaining the card number, the controller sends the card number to an account center, the account center queries a reserved mobile phone number corresponding to the card number, and after querying the reserved mobile phone number corresponding to the card number, the controller sends the reserved mobile phone number to the controller, and then the controller sends a short message verification code to a terminal corresponding to the mobile phone number, where the terminal corresponding to the mobile phone number may be a mobile phone or a tablet computer. And then, the terminal corresponding to the mobile phone number is close to an NFC induction area of the ATM, and an NFC module in the NFC induction area and an NFC module of the terminal corresponding to the mobile phone number perform data interaction to acquire a short message verification code on the terminal corresponding to the mobile phone. And then, the controller compares the sent short message verification code with the short message verification code obtained through the NFC module, and sends a card returning instruction to the card returning module when the two short message verification codes are consistent, namely the short message verification code is legal.
In this embodiment, the controller is specifically configured to determine whether the mobile terminal is a terminal corresponding to a mobile phone number by using the interaction between the NFC module and the NFC module of the mobile terminal; and when the mobile terminal is a terminal corresponding to the mobile phone number, acquiring the short message verification code of the mobile terminal by utilizing the NFC module and the NFC module of the mobile terminal. Specifically, when the mobile terminal is close to the NFC sensing area of the ATM, the NFC module of the ATM interacts with the NFC module of the mobile terminal, and after the interaction, it is determined whether the mobile terminal is a terminal corresponding to a mobile phone number. When the mobile terminal is a terminal corresponding to the mobile phone number, the NFC module of the ATM and the NFC module of the mobile terminal are used for acquiring the short message verification code of the mobile terminal, then the short message verification code transmitted to the mobile phone number is compared with the short message verification code acquired from the mobile terminal, and after the comparison is consistent, the card returning instruction is transmitted to the card returning module.
In this embodiment, after receiving the card-withdrawing instruction sent by the controller, the card-withdrawing module withdraws the card according to the card-withdrawing instruction. In this embodiment, the method further includes: and the reminding module is used for sending out a card returning failure reminding after receiving the illegal verification message sent by the controller. When the controller verifies that the verification code read by the NFC module is illegal by using the short message verification code sent to the terminal corresponding to the mobile phone number, the controller sends an illegal verification result to the reminding module, and when the reminding module receives an illegal verification message, the reminding module sends out a card returning failure reminding and can send out a card returning failure reminding in a voice or text mode. And then the user swallowing the card can call a staff member to perform the card returning process.

An embodiment of the present invention further provides a method for fetching a card, which uses the ATM to fetch a card, and includes:
inquiring a corresponding mobile phone number according to the identified card number swallowed currently, and sending a short message verification code to a terminal corresponding to the mobile phone number;
verifying whether the verification code read by NFC is legal or not by using the short message verification code;
and when the card is legal, sending a card withdrawing instruction to withdraw from the card swallowing.
In this embodiment, referring to fig. 1, in step S01, a corresponding mobile phone number is queried according to an identified card number of a card currently swallowed, and a short message verification code is sent to a terminal corresponding to the mobile phone number.
In this embodiment, after the card is swallowed, the card number of the current card swallowed can be obtained by scanning the image on the card swallowed by using the OCR recognition technology to perform analysis recognition processing. After the card number of the current card swallowed is identified, the card number is sent to an account center, the account center inquires a reserved mobile phone number corresponding to the card number, and then a short message verification code is sent to a terminal corresponding to the mobile phone number. The terminal corresponding to the mobile phone number can be a mobile phone, a tablet computer and the like.
In step S02, the short message authentication code is used to verify whether the authentication code read by NFC is legitimate.
In this embodiment, the short message authentication code of the terminal corresponding to the mobile phone number is obtained through the NFC function, the obtained short message authentication code of the terminal corresponding to the mobile phone number is compared with the short message authentication code sent to the terminal corresponding to the mobile phone number, and whether the short message authentication code read through the NFC is consistent with the short message authentication code sent to the terminal corresponding to the mobile phone number is determined.
In this embodiment, whether the mobile terminal is a terminal corresponding to the mobile phone number is determined by using NFC interaction between the NFC and the mobile terminal, and when the mobile terminal is a terminal corresponding to the mobile phone number, the short message verification code of the mobile terminal is obtained by using the NFC and the NFC of the mobile terminal. Specifically, the NFC function of the mobile terminal and the NFC function of the intelligent counter are used for interaction, so that data transmission is realized, and the intelligent counter can further determine whether the mobile terminal is a terminal corresponding to a mobile phone number. When the mobile terminal is a terminal corresponding to the mobile phone number, the short message verification code on the mobile terminal is obtained by utilizing the NFC function of the mobile terminal and the NFC function of the intelligent counter, and then whether the short message verification code obtained from the mobile terminal is consistent with the short message verification code sent to the terminal corresponding to the mobile phone number is judged.
In step S03, when it is legal, a card quit instruction is sent to quit the card-swallowing.
In this embodiment, after the short message verification code is used to verify that the verification code read by the NFC is legal, a card return instruction is sent to perform card return processing, and when the short message verification code verifies that the verification code read by the NFC is illegal, an illegal message is sent. And sending a card returning failure prompt after receiving the message of illegal verification so as to carry out card returning operation in other modes.
